Find two numbers, if … c Their sum is 3/5 and their difference is 7 1/5

Answer:

39/10 and - 33/10.

Step-by-step explanation:

7 1/5 = 36/5  so if the 2 numbers are x and y, we have:

x + y = 3/5

x -  y =  36/5      

Adding the 2 equations to eliminate y:

2x =  39/5

x = 39/10.

So 39/10 + y = 3/5  (from the first equation).

y = 3/5 - 39/10

y = 6/10 - 39/10

y = -33/10.
